+From 0b0a1262f2b401ea16b7d0b36d8254c500cb9d8e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Joan Sala <jsiwrk@gmail.com>
+Date: Thu, 20 Sep 2018 22:37:58 +0200
+Subject: [PATCH] testbench: fix incompatibility of one omprog test with
+ Python3
+
+Python3 writes to stderr immediately, and this caused the
+captured output to differ with respect to Python2. Simplified
+the test to do a single write to stderr. Also a cast to int
+was needed when calculating 'numRepeats'.
+
+closes #3030

+From e2beca531157a4c0a27bcdda689bc53373e305b3 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Rainer Gerhards <rgerhards@adiscon.com>
+Date: Thu, 20 Oct 2022 18:08:11 +0200
+Subject: [PATCH] core bugfix: local hostname invalid if no global() config
+ object given
+
+The local hostname is invalidly set to "[localhost]" on rsyslog startup
+if no global() config object is present in rsyslog.conf. Sending a HUP
+corrects the hostname.
+
+This is a regression from ba00a9f25293f
+
+closes https://github.com/rsyslog/rsyslog/issues/4975,
+closes https://github.com/rsyslog/rsyslog/issues/4825

+Introduction
+============
+
+Since rsyslog version 7.6 we are shipping a new default Gentoo
+configuration. See bug #501982 to learn more about what we were trying to
+achieve by rewriting the entire configuration.
+
+
+Important changes
+=================
+
+1. "/var/log/syslog" log file is now deprecated
+
+ Beginning with rsyslog-7.6, the "/var/log/syslog" log file will no
+ longer being written per default. We are considering this file as
+ deprecated/obsolet for the typical user/system.
+ The content from this log file is still availble through other
+ (dedicated) log files, see
+
+ - /var/log/cron.log
+ - /var/log/daemon.log
+ - /var/log/mail.log
+ - /var/log/messages
+
+ If you really need the old "/var/log/syslog" log file, all you have to
+ do is uncommenting the corresponding configuration directive in
+ "/etc/rsyslog.d/50-default.conf".
+
+ If you do so, don't forget to re-enable log rotation in
+ "/etc/logrotate.d/rsyslog", too.
+
+
+2. "/var/empty/dev/log" no longer default
+
+ Before version 8.2404.0-r1 there was an additional input socket in
+ "/var/empty/dev/log" (default chroot location) in 8.2404.0-r1 that socket
+ was removed form the default configuration. Users can enable that socket
+ if they need to on their own but it shouldn't be necessary when running new
+ versions of openssh.
